The Framework

Three dimensions of story drift

We measure how consistently your story comes through across your website, AI tools, and your own team.

01

Message Consistency

Website

Does your core value prop say the same thing everywhere?

02

Audience Clarity

Website

Are you speaking to the same buyer on every page?

03

Language Consistency

Website

Do you use the same terms for the same concepts?

04

Proof Point Distribution

Website

Is your evidence spread throughout, or buried?

05

CTA Alignment

Website

Does every page agree on what visitors should do next?

06

Differentiation Clarity

Website

Does your language stand out, or sound like everyone else?

07

AI Perception Score

AI Perception

How accurately does AI represent your brand vs. what you say?

08

People Consistency

People Survey

Does your team describe the company the same way the website does?

What is story drift?

Story drift is the gradual distortion of your brand story as it gets retold by web pages, sales decks, teammates, and AI tools. Every retelling changes it a little, until buyers hear a different company than the one you built. Read more about what story drift is, or run the analyzer above to measure yours.
